The rapid growth of online video streaming platforms has led to an overwhelming amount of video content available to users. As a result, personalized video content recommendation systems have become essential for enhancing user experience and engagement. In this project, we aim to develop a recommendation system for personalized video content delivery that leverages machine learning and user behavior analysis. The proposed system will utilize collaborative filtering, content-based filtering, and deep learning techniques to provide personalized video recommendations based on user preferences, viewing history, and contextual information. By tailoring video content delivery to individual user interests, the developed recommendation system seeks to improve user satisfaction, content discoverability, and platform engagement.
